CRUISE Lines International Association (CLIA) Australasia has released figures demonstrating a strong recovery in public sentiment around cruising.
TONIGHT’S screening of the first episode of The Real Love Boat reality TV series is “product placement on steroids,” according to Princess Cruises Senior VP Asia-Pacific, UK and Europe, Stuart Allison.
RESTRICTIONS on cruising out of Hong Kong’s Kai Tak Cruise Terminal will ease somewhat later this week, with officials confirming that suspected COVID-19 cases on board will no longer result in impacted voyages being cancelled.
PRINCESS Cruises last night hosted some of its key industry partners at a special preview event for the new reality TV series recently filmed aboard its Regal Princess as she cruised in the Mediterranean.
P&O Cruises’ Pacific Explorer continues to blaze the trail for the resumption of cruising in the Pacific, yesterday becoming the first cruise ship to return to New Caledonia.
TRAVEL advisors who join one of two upcoming webinars with Natural Focus Safaris and UnCruise Adventures will be entered into a competition to win an eight day cruise for two.
NORWEGIAN Cruise Line yesterday announced the lifting of all COVID-19 testing and vaccination requirements across its global fleet.
HOLLAND America Line will kick off a year of celebrations for its 150th anniversary in 2023 with a special transatlantic crossing which departs next week.
FIJI’S Blue Lagoon Cruises is offering 20% off cruise fares for travel 01 Apr 2023-31 Mar 2024, as well as a free cabin upgrade subject to availabliity at time of booking.
